my Grt Grandfather Hugh Ferguson volunteered along with 5 others from Beith to go fight in the BOER war, the only info is [they were accepted at Ayr on saturday for duty in south Africa ,Privates Hugh
Ferguson, Geo Higgins ,Wm Harrington ,Alexander Love ,Robt Gibson ,Terrence McCabe] D Coy 1st VB Royal Scots Fusiliers 1900-01
How can i find out more information on these people including Medal Entitlement

Regimental numbers from the medal roll of the 1st Volunteer Service Company Royal Scots Fusiliers:
Hugh Ferguson 7535
Geo Higgins 7539
Wm Harrington 7544
Alexander Love 7548
Robt Gibson 7537
Terrence McCabe 7559
